As things stand now, there is no way to change your crafting point selections, even if you delevel and regain the levels lost.

I suggest that some sort of system be put into place that allows players to spend some amount of XP (and GP?) to redistribute CP.

The XP cost represent the amount of time and effort that it would take to train in a new skill, while the loss of CP in one discipline represents atrophy of those skills due to neglect (this shouldn't be any weirder than someone forgetting their skills when they delevel to change their build).

The XP cost should be so high as to deter people from abusing it, naturally, and perhaps have a long cooldown so that even if you had the XP for it, you would not be able to jump back and forth between crafts often.
